The cheapest way to get from Enfield to Windermere is to bus which costs £50 - £130 and takes 10h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Enfield to Windermere is to drive which takes 4h 17m and costs £60 - £95.
No, there is no direct bus from Enfield to Windermere. However, there are services departing from Enfield Town / Church Street and arriving at Bus Rail Interchange via Redvers Road, Tottenham Hotspur Stadium, Manchester Central Coach Station and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 32m.
No, there is no direct train from Enfield to Windermere. However, there are services departing from Enfield Chase and arriving at Windermere via Finsbury Park station, London Euston and Oxenholme Lake District.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 51m.
The distance between Enfield and Windermere is 277 miles. The road distance is 264.1 miles.
The best way to get from Enfield to Windermere without a car is to train which takes 5h 51m and costs £95 - £180.
It takes approximately 5h 51m to get from Enfield to Windermere, including transfers.
Enfield to Windermere b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Tottenham Hotspur Stadium station.
Enfield to Windermere train services, operated by Avanti West Coast, depart from London Euston station.
The best way to get from Enfield to Windermere is to train which takes 5h 51m and costs £95 - £180.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£50 - £130 and takes 10h 32m.
